Winter is a paradox – the coziness of the hearthside, with its sheltering warmth, contrasting with the stinging glossy surface of night-black windows reflecting your own face back at you. The bitter chill of a frozen morning, all the more unpleasant compared to the delicious cocoon of the blanket-heavy bed you’ve just left. The monochromaticity of ice and snow throws into sharp relief the vibrant colors of crimson holly berries, glittering lights, haunting Aurora Borealis apparitions, and sunsets that paint the blank canvases of snowscapes with a brilliant palette. But the most jarring, the most clearly cut dichotomy is, simply, the mood. On the one hand, nothing is more welcoming, more inviting and enticing, than a holiday home – the scents and flavors, the traditions and camaraderie, the music, the lights, the memories…and yet. There is a bizarre, eerie fact that Winter brings out the ghosts. The snow muffles, and deadens. It quiets the field, and the forest, and the city. Just enough for us to hear the whispers. To fuel the prickles on our backs. To feel as if we are once again on the presence of voices from the world that was.
